最新报道:Chinese investors are anticipating a potential decline in the yuan's value, which could slow global efforts to reduce reliance on the US dollar. Market analysts suggest that concerns over China's economic growth and capital outflows are driving expectations of yuan depreciation. This sentiment may temporarily bolster the dollar's dominance in international trade and finance, despite ongoing de-dollarization trends led by BRICS nations and other economies seeking alternatives. The situation highlights the complex interplay between currency stability, investor confidence, and geopolitical shifts in the global financial system.
